如何在 R 中的摘要输出中添加标题?

问题描述 投票:0回答:1

我使用 dplyr 包有以下代码:

Cholesteroldata %>%
  group_by(Genotype) %>%
  summarise(`W Stat` = shapiro.test(Cholesterol)$statistic,
            p.value = shapiro.test(Cholesterol)$p.value)

它会在单独的窗口中生成一个漂亮的格式化表格,但我想在该输出窗口中的表格上添加标题或标题。帮忙吗?

enter image description here

r caption
1个回答
0
投票

我安装了kableExtra,并且能够将summary 的输出通过管道传输到它。添加 kable_classic_2 给了我一个漂亮的表格,设置 full_width=F 确保它不会跨越窗口的宽度。

library("kableExtra")

Cholesteroldata %>% group_by(Genotype) %>% 
summarise(W Stat = shapiro.test(Cholesterol)$statistic, p.value = shapiro.test(Cholesterol)$p.value) %>% 
kbl(caption = "Shapiro-Wilk test by Genotype") %>% 
kable_classic_2(full_width = F)
© www.soinside.com 2019 - 2024. All rights reserved.